Job Summary

The Assistant Reservations Manager is responsible for supporting the Reservations Manager in the smooth day-to-day running of the reservations department. The role involves supervising the reservations team ensuring the highest levels of guest service and maximising room revenue through effective systems procedures and team management.

Responsibilities include:

  • Presenting a professional friendly and efficient impression of the Hotel at all times
  • Assisting in the management and development of the reservations team creating a collaborative and motivated working environment
  • Being fully conversant with all facilities and services of the hotel and ensuring the team has up-to-date knowledge to maximise revenue opportunities
  • Monitoring daily reservations activity ensuring accuracy in bookings correspondence and communication with other departments
  • Supporting the Reservations Manager in analysing business trends preparing reports and contributing to revenue management strategies
  • Assisting in staff rotas and monitoring performance to ensure adequate coverage and service standards are consistently met
  • Handling guest enquiries and resolving issues promptly to ensure a seamless booking experience
  • Ensuring departmental compliance with company standards policies and legal requirements
